#4bd46c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bd46c is composed of 29.4% red, 83.1%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.1%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 134.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#4bd46c color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ffd8 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#4bd46c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bd46c has RGB values of R:75, G:212,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 4969580.

Shades and Tints of #4bd46c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a04 is the darkest color, while #f9fefa is the lightest one.
